/**************************************************************************
|
|
*
|
|
* there are three distinct validation levels defined here:
|
|
*
|
|
* FT_VALIDATE_DEFAULT ::
|
|
* a table that passes this validation level can be used reliably by
|
|
* FreeType. It generally means that all offsets have been checked to
|
|
* prevent out-of-bound reads, array counts are correct, etc..
|
|
*
|
|
*
|
|
* FT_VALIDATE_TIGHT ::
|
|
* a table that passes this validation level can be used reliably and
|
|
* doesn't contain invalid data. For example, a charmap table that
|
|
* returns invalid glyph indices will not pass, even though it can
|
|
* be used with FreeType in default mode (the library will simply
|
|
* return an error later when trying to load the glyph)
|
|
*
|
|
* it also check that fields that must be a multiple of 2, 4 or 8 don't
|
|
* have incorrect values, etc..
|
|
*
|
|
*
|
|
* FT_VALIDATE_PARANOID ::
|
|
* only for font facists. Checks that a table follows the specification
|
|
* 100%. Very few fonts will be able to pass this level anyway but it
|
|
* can be useful for certain tools like font editors/converters..
|
|
*/
|
|
typedef enum FT_ValidationLevel_
|
|
{
|
|
FT_VALIDATE_DEFAULT = 0,
|
|
FT_VALIDATE_TIGHT,
|
|
FT_VALIDATE_PARANOID
|
|
|
|
} FT_ValidationLevel;

/* validator structure */
|
|
typedef struct FT_ValidatorRec_
|
|
{
|
|
FT_Byte* base; /* address of table in memory */
|
|
FT_Byte* limit; /* 'base' + sizeof(table) in memory */
|
|
FT_ValidationLevel level; /* validation level */
|
|
FT_Error error; /* error returned. 0 means success */
|
|
|
|
jmp_buf jump_buffer; /* used for exception handling */
|
|
|
|
} FT_ValidatorRec;
|
|
|
|
|
|
FT_BASE( void )
|
|
ft_validator_init( FT_Validator valid,
|
|
FT_Byte* base,
|
|
FT_Byte* limit,
|
|
FT_ValidationLevel level );
|
|
|
|
/* sets the error field in a validator, then calls 'longjmp' to return */
|
|
/* to high-level caller. Using 'setjmp/longjmp' avoids many stupid */
|
|
/* error checks within the validation routines.. */
|
|
/* */
|
|
FT_BASE( void )
|
|
ft_validator_error( FT_Validator valid,
|
|
FT_Error error );
|
|
|
|
/* calls ft_validate_error. Assumes that the 'valid' local variable holds */
|
|
/* a pointer to the current validator object.. */
|
|
/* */
|
|
#define FT_INVALID(_error) ft_validator_error( valid, _error )
|
|
|
|
/* called when a broken table is detected */
|
|
#define FT_INVALID_TOO_SHORT FT_INVALID( FT_Err_Invalid_Format )
|
|
|
|
/* called when an invalid offset is detected */
|
|
#define FT_INVALID_OFFSET FT_INVALID( FT_Err_Invalid_Offset )
|
|
|
|
/* called when an invalid format/value is detected */
|
|
#define FT_INVALID_FORMAT FT_INVALID( FT_Err_Invalid_Format )
|
|
|
|
/* called when an invalid glyph index is detected */
|
|
#define FT_INVALID_GLYPH_ID FT_INVALID( FT_Err_Invalid_Glyph_Id )

/*************************************************************************/
|
|
/* */
|
|
/* <Struct> */
|
|
/* FT_LibraryRec */
|
|
/* */
|
|
/* <Description> */
|
|
/* The FreeType library class. This is the root of all FreeType */
|
|
/* data. Use FT_New_Library() to create a library object, and */
|
|
/* FT_Done_Library() to discard it and all child objects. */
|
|
/* */
|
|
/* <Fields> */
|
|
/* memory :: The library's memory object. Manages memory */
|
|
/* allocation. */
|
|
/* */
|
|
/* generic :: Client data variable. Used to extend the */
|
|
/* Library class by higher levels and clients. */
|
|
/* */
|
|
/* num_modules :: The number of modules currently registered */
|
|
/* within this library. This is set to 0 for new */
|
|
/* libraries. New modules are added through the */
|
|
/* FT_Add_Module() API function. */
|
|
/* */
|
|
/* modules :: A table used to store handles to the currently */
|
|
/* registered modules. Note that each font driver */
|
|
/* contains a list of its opened faces. */
|
|
/* */
|
|
/* renderers :: The list of renderers currently registered */
|
|
/* within the library. */
|
|
/* */
|
|
/* cur_renderer :: The current outline renderer. This is a */
|
|
/* shortcut used to avoid parsing the list on */
|
|
/* each call to FT_Outline_Render(). It is a */
|
|
/* handle to the current renderer for the */
|
|
/* ft_glyph_format_outline format. */
|
|
/* */
|
|
/* auto_hinter :: XXX */
|
|
/* */
|
|
/* raster_pool :: The raster object's render pool. This can */
|
|
/* ideally be changed dynamically at run-time. */
|
|
/* */
|
|
/* raster_pool_size :: The size of the render pool in bytes. */
|
|
/* */
|
|
/* debug_hooks :: XXX */
|
|
/* */
|
|
typedef struct FT_LibraryRec_
|
|
{
|
|
FT_Memory memory; /* library's memory manager */
|
|
|
|
FT_Generic generic;
|
|
|
|
FT_Int version_major;
|
|
FT_Int version_minor;
|
|
FT_Int version_patch;
|
|
|
|
FT_UInt num_modules;
|
|
FT_Module modules[FT_MAX_MODULES]; /* module objects */
|
|
|
|
FT_ListRec renderers; /* list of renderers */
|
|
FT_Renderer cur_renderer; /* current outline renderer */
|
|
FT_Module auto_hinter;
|
|
|
|
FT_Byte* raster_pool; /* scan-line conversion */
|
|
/* render pool */
|
|
FT_ULong raster_pool_size; /* size of render pool in bytes */
|
|
|
|
FT_DebugHook_Func debug_hooks[4];
|
|
|
|
} FT_LibraryRec;
